General Meeting January 15, 2008
The monthly meeting of the B.A.A. was held at the Barrister Gardens. It was called to order at
7:30 p.m. by President Arsene Van Vooren. With the exception
of Al DeBacker and Frank Mahieu, all Board Members were present.
Treasurer Roland Deprez gave the year-end report for 2007. Bob Grant reported that
our membership is at 301. There are 56 members who have not paid for 2008. He also
noted that member Ray McMahon was dropping out of the club due to health reasons.
We will miss him and his wife Laura, as they were regulars at the meetings.
Entertainment Chairman Norm Kay thanked everyone who sent cards or called him during
his recent illness. He is doing well since the surgery. Norm reported that the Board
party went well and was attended by 246 people. He thanked Arsene Van Vooren, Bob
Grant, Bob Putrycus, Larry Mahieu and Oscar Vercruysse for their help with the party.
There is a one-day trip to the Soaring Eagle on March 25th for $27.00; a 3-day trip
to the Upper Peninsula for $159.00 on April 23rd - 25th. Contact Bob Putrycus if interested.
